UC Davis Study Finds Three-Minute Equine Interactions Ease Teen Distress

A UC Davis study finds that spending just three minutes with miniature horses and donkeys can quickly improve teens’ mood, reducing loneliness, sadness, and anxiety, with stronger effects when teens notice the animals’ body-language cues and even when the animals walk away. The research emphasizes a two-way interaction, arguing that animals’ active participation helps shape the human benefits and should guide the design of animal-assisted interventions.
